WebNov 24, 2024 · Whale’s work has been viewed using the prism of the first World War before — most notably by Christiane Gerblinger in James Whale’s Frankensteins: Re-Animating the Great War. And bloggers like Kimberley Lindbergs have picked up Gerblinger’s argument and run with it. WebJun 6, 2024 · Examining three cases of evidence-informed policymaking decisions of the Australian public service, Gerblinger evaluates three ‘expert being ignorable’ typologies that contribute to understanding why and how some experts, and expert advice, is convincing. WebAfter completing a PhD on science and regeneration in Gothic science fiction in 2000, Christiane worked in a range of public sector roles, including as senior policy adviser and speechwriter. Her last stint as a speechwriter in the Treasury portfolio led to her being awarded a Sir Roland Wilson scholarship to undertake a second PhD on the language of … WebGreat article by Dr Christiane Gerblinger, author of 'How Government Experts Self-Sabotage: The Language of the Rebuffed', exploring the issue of rejected policy advice.
